  • Move to Saudi Arabia wasn’t money motivated

    Move to Saudi Arabia wasn’t money motivated

    It may be surprising, but Spanish young talent Gabri Veiga has refuted claims that financial considerations were the driving factor behind his decision to sign with the Saudi Pro League team Al Ahli this summer.

    Despite receiving offers from European clubs, including Serie A champions Napoli, the 21-year-old opted for a three-year deal with Al Ahli, valued at a total of €40 million, departing from Celta Vigo.

    Asked if money was the reason for his move to Saudi Arabia, Veiga said, “No. I understand that everyone has their own opinion and life and has to make their own decisions. But there were other reasons that tipped the balance, and I am proud of the step I have taken.

    “In the end, among all the options I was considering, it was the one that allowed me the most to continue growing as a footballer, in a league with great stars that is growing a lot.

    “It was a step to look to the future and although there are people who do not understand it, it was the best step I could take.”

    The midfielder for Spain’s U-21 team hasn’t ruled out playing in Europe again in the future.

    He said, “You never know what can happen, but one day my motivation may be to play in the Champions League and to win titles in Europe. Even two years ago, I didn’t think I was going to be in Saudi Arabia and now I am very happy.”
